Compare performance (816 HP vs 782 HP), boot space and price (112,700 £ vs 99,800 £ ) at a glance. Find out which car is the better choice for you – Mercedes SL Class or Porsche Panamera?
Price and efficiency are often the first things buyers look at. Here it becomes clear which model has the long-term edge – whether at the pump, the plug, or in purchase price.
Porsche Panamera is somewhat cheaper – starting at 99,800 £ , while the Mercedes SL Class costs 112,700 £ . That’s a price difference of around 12,933 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Porsche Panamera uses 3 L/100km and is substantially more efficient than the Mercedes SL Class with 9 L/100km. The difference is about 6 L/100km.
As for electric range, the Porsche Panamera offers considerably more range – reaching up to 97 km, about 85 km more than the Mercedes SL Class.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the Mercedes SL Class offers very slightly more power – delivering 816 HP compared to 782 HP. That’s roughly 34 HP more horsepower.
Both models accelerate almost equally fast – 2.9 s from 0 to 100 km/h.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Mercedes SL Class delivers markedly more torque with 1,420 Nm compared to 1,000 Nm. That’s about 420 Nm more.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Both vehicles offer seating for 4 people.
In terms of curb weight, Mercedes SL Class is barely lighter – 1,810 kg compared to 1,960 kg. The difference is around 150 kg.
When it comes to payload, the Porsche Panamera carries markedly more – 545 kg compared to 375 kg. That’s a difference of about 170 kg.
The Porsche Panamera is far ahead overall in the objective data comparison.
